Smooth Eid journey on Dhaka-Chittagong highway

Passengers on the Dhaka-Chittagong highway enjoyed a comfortable Eid journey without traffic congestion. The 105km stretch through Comilla district, from Meghna Gumti Bridge toll plaza to Chouddagram Padua point, remained clear of tailbacks, according to Highway Police. Bangabandhu Bridge sets new record in toll collection

Toll collection of 12am Thursday to 12am Friday The Bangabandhu Bridge Authority has achieved a new record in toll collection during the Eid-ul-Azha journey. Over the past 24 hours, from 12am Thursday to 12am Friday, a total of 53,708 vehicles crossed the Bangabandhu Bridge, generating Tk38,063,400 in tolls. Heavy crowds but hassle-free Eid travel at Paturia terminal

Cattle-laden vehicles crossing smoothly A large number of holidaymakers have been thronging the Paturia-Daulatdia ferry terminals since Saturday morning to cross the river. Despite the heavy traffic, cattle-laden vehicles are crossing smoothly due to strict monitoring by law enforcement agencies. The number of ferries has been increased for Eid-ul-Azha.
